What Is an MRI Technologist?
An MRI technologist is a skilled scientific imaging professional who operates magnetic resonance imaging machines. These machines use effective magnets and radio waves to create awesome pix of organs and tissues in the human frame.
MRI technologists art work cautiously with radiologists and docs to capture particular pics wanted for diagnosing ailments, tracking ailments, and making plans remedies.
Key Responsibilities:
- Put together and position patients for MRI scans.
- Operate MRI machines and monitor image nice.
- Keep patient safety and luxury all through techniques.
- Follow strict protection protocols related to magnetic fields.
- File and keep imaging results as it must be.

MRI Tech Salary Overview
MRI technologist salaries variety relying on area, revel in, training, and place of work. But, this discipline constantly offers competitive wages in comparison to many different allied fitness professions.
Constant with modern-day U.S. facts from the Bureau of hard work statistics (BLS) and exceptional corporation resources, the average annual profits for MRI technologists is round $85,000. Some MRI techs earn as a great deal as $110,000 or extra in line with one year, mainly with experience and specialization.
Factors That Affect MRI Tech Salary
Several elements have an effect on how masses an MRI technologist earns. These information will let you plan your career direction strategically.
1. Experience
- More years inside the discipline usually result in higher pay.
- Senior technologists often circulate supervisory or control roles with higher salaries.
2. Education Level
- Most MRI techs hold an accomplice diploma or postsecondary certificate, but people with a bachelor’s degree in radiologic sciences can earn greater.
- Superior schooling additionally opens doorways to control and education positions.
3. Certification and Licensing
- Certifications along with ARRT (American Registry of Radiologic Technologists) in MRI or superior imaging modalities can enhance profits.
- States that require licensing may additionally provide better pay to licensed experts.
4. Location
- Cities with a immoderate fee of residing or strong medical infrastructure (like big apple, los angeles, or Seattle) pay extra.
- Rural areas may additionally provide lower pay however can provide venture protection and advantages.
5. Work Environment
- MRI techs in hospitals or trauma facilities might also earn greater due to higher affected person quantity and 24-hour operations.
- These in research establishments may additionally earn much less however enjoy greater predictable schedules.
6. Overtime and Shift Work
- Many MRI technologists growth their income via operating additional time, weekend shifts, or vacations — which frequently come with time-and-a-half pay or bonuses.

Job Outlook for MRI Technologists
The decision for for MRI technologists is anticipated to increase by 6–eight% inside the next decade, in step with the Bureau of hard paintings facts. That is quicker than the common for all occupations.
Key Reasons for Growth:
- Increasing want for diagnostic imaging for getting old populations.
- Advances in MRI era that improve imaging best and protection.
- Enlargement of healthcare centers and outpatient diagnostic facilities.
This boom guarantees strong system security and steady name for for certified MRI specialists.
Steps to Become an MRI Technologist
In case you’re thinking about coming into this area, here’s a simplified roadmap:
1: Earn an Education
- Entire an partner degree or certificate in radiologic era from an permitted business enterprise.
- Guides generally consist of anatomy, patient care, and MRI physics.
2: Get Certified
- Accumulate certification from the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T) or an equal body.
- Certification guarantees credibility and improves employability.
3: Gain Clinical Experience
- Maximum packages encompass fingers-on medical education in hospitals or diagnostic facilities.
4: Apply for State Licensure
- A few states require MRI technologists to be licensed — check nearby policies.
5: Start Working and Build Experience
- Begin your profession in a medical institution, imaging middle, or medical institution.
- Gain revel in and pursue persevering with training for profession development.

FAQs
1. How much does an MRI tech make per hour?
Maximum MRI technologists earn amongst $30 and $50 in step with hour, relying on enjoy and location.
2. What is the starting salary for an MRI tech?
Access-diploma MRI technologists usually earn $55,000–$70,000 yearly.
3. Do MRI techs earn more than radiologic technologists?
Positive. MRI techs generally earn 10–20% more than X-ray or widespread radiologic technologists due to the complexity of MRI tactics.
